Revolt, a subsidiary of Swedish battery manufacturer Northvolt, will shut down its operations and lay off all 90 employees in May. The company, entering administration in February alongside other Northvolt units, had been maintaining limited operations in an effort to sell the plant as a going concern. According to the administrator, several potential buyers expressed interest, but no firm offers were made. While a sale may still occur, it will not involve the business continuing its current operations.
Revolt’s plant in Skellefteå, northern Sweden, had the capacity to process 8,500 tonnes of cell-equivalent waste annually and featured both a hydrometallurgical process as well as a pre-processing unit for production scrap. However, the facility was specifically designed to support Northvolt’s precursor and cathode production. Its main outputs were mixed sulphate solution and lithium hydroxide. Without a local consumer for these materials, transportation would require crystallization to be economical—an investment that would be considerable.
Despite Skellefteå’s relative proximity to potential downstream sites—being just six hours from Kokkola (where Umicore and Jervois produce cobalt products and precursors) and nine hours from Harjavalta (home to BASF’s still unopened and partially permitted precursor plant)—no buyer has emerged. Given that multiple parties have reportedly reviewed the facility and its data without proceeding to acquisition, it appears that the current business model, location and processing flow sheet do not justify the required investment.
Moreover, the loss of personnel experienced in operating one of Europe’s few hydrometallurgical recycling plants will make any future restart extremely difficult. Skellefteå is not a natural center for this type of industrial expertise, further compounding the challenge. Consequently, we have completely removed Revolt’s future capacity from our recycling capacity forecasts.
